What are the key skills and qualifications needed to thrive as a Verification Engineer, and why are they important?

To thrive as a Verification Engineer, you need a strong background in digital design, computer engineering, and verification methodologies, typically supported by a degree in electrical or computer engineering. Familiarity with hardware description languages like Verilog or VHDL, simulation tools (e.g., ModelSim, VCS), and verification frameworks such as UVM is essential. Strong analytical thinking, problem-solving abilities, and effective communication are standout soft skills in this role. These competencies ensure the reliable validation of complex hardware designs, reducing errors and improving product quality throughout the development process.

How does a Verification Engineer typically collaborate with design and development teams during a project?

Verification Engineers work closely with hardware and software design teams to ensure that products meet technical specifications and function as intended. They participate in regular design reviews, provide feedback on testability, and develop test plans aligned with design goals. Effective communication and collaboration are essential, as Verification Engineers often need to clarify requirements, report bugs, and suggest design improvements. This cross-functional teamwork helps identify issues early, leading to higher-quality products and more efficient project timelines.

What is the difference between Verification Engineer vs Test Engineer?

AspectVerification EngineerTest Engineer
Primary FocusEnsuring design correctness through simulation and formal methodsExecuting tests on hardware or software to validate functionality
Skills & CertificationsKnowledge of verification tools, scripting, HDL languagesTesting methodologies, scripting, hardware/software knowledge
Work EnvironmentDesign teams, simulation labs, verification environmentsTest labs, hardware setups, software testing environments
Industry UsageElectronics, semiconductor, ASIC/IP developmentElectronics, software, embedded systems

Verification Engineers focus on verifying design correctness through simulation and formal methods, while Test Engineers primarily execute tests on hardware or software to validate functionality. Both roles require technical skills and often overlap, but Verification Engineers are more involved in the design validation process, whereas Test Engineers focus on practical testing and validation in real-world environments.

What is a Verification Engineer?

A Verification Engineer is a professional responsible for ensuring that hardware or software systems meet their design specifications and work as intended. They develop test plans, create test environments, and use various simulation tools to catch bugs and errors before a product goes into production. Verification Engineers play a critical role in the quality assurance process, particularly in industries like semiconductor, electronics, and software development. Their work helps prevent costly design flaws and ensures reliable, high-quality products.
